Gardener Prices in Newtownabbey

Service Typical Cost Unit
Regular garden maintenance (monthly) £60 – £120 per visit
Lawn mowing and strimming £40 – £90 per visit
Hedge and shrub trimming £50 – £150 per job
Garden design consultation £100 – £250 per consultation
Garden clearance and rubbish removal £150 – £400 per job
Patio or decking installation £500 – £1500 per job
Planting and border work £80 – £200 per day
Seasonal garden tidy-up £120 – £300 per job

Prices are indicative averages for Newtownabbey. Actual quotes will vary based on job specifics.

What Affects the Cost?

Several factors influence gardening costs in Newtownabbey. Garden size is the primary driver—larger properties naturally require more time and labour. The complexity of work matters significantly; routine maintenance is more affordable than design consultation or landscaping. Materials costs for plants, gravel, paving, or decking will affect overall project pricing. Local soil conditions and weather in the Newtownabbey area may require specific approaches. Travel time within the area and distance from the gardener's base also influences rates.

Money-Saving Tips

Book regular monthly maintenance rather than ad-hoc visits to benefit from discounted rates. Discuss seasonal bundling options—combining spring clearing with summer maintenance. Supply your own plants if you have specific varieties in mind, and group multiple projects together to reduce travel costs and admin time.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's included in regular garden maintenance?
Typical monthly maintenance covers lawn mowing, edging, light weeding, deadheading flowers, and minor hedge trimming. Services vary by gardener, so clarify exactly what's included before booking. Some may offer garden watering during dry spells as an add-on service.
Do gardeners in Newtownabbey supply plants and materials?
Many local gardeners can source and supply plants, compost, and landscaping materials at competitive rates, often with better quality control than DIY buying. Ask about material markups and whether they offer discount options if you source items yourself.
How often should I have my garden maintained?
This depends on your garden's size and your standards. Most Newtownabbey residents benefit from fortnightly or monthly maintenance during the growing season (April–October). Smaller gardens may manage with monthly visits; larger or more complex gardens might need weekly attention.
Are there seasonal price variations?
Yes. Spring (March–May) and autumn (September–October) are busier periods when gardeners charge at the higher end of their range. Winter months can offer slightly better rates, though some services like heavy pruning are more in demand then. Book early for peak seasons.
